What genre is Twisted Insane?

Twisted Insane is primarily known for hip-hop, gangsta rap and hardcore hip-hop. Twisted Insane's music races forward with an intense cadence, layering intricate lyrical patterns over driving beats that create an exhilarating tension in every breathless moment.
